legongju.com
我们一直在努力
2025-01-13 02:47 | 星期一

jemalloc在Linux大数据处理中的优势

Jemalloc 是一种内存分配器,用于提高应用程序的性能和可靠性

  1. 空间利用率:Jemalloc 通过多种技术(如分级分配、大小类分配等)来提高内存空间的利用率。这有助于减少内存碎片,从而提高应用程序的性能。

  2. 可扩展性:Jemalloc 使用了多个线程缓存和分区以实现可扩展性。这意味着它可以更好地支持多线程和多核系统,从而提高应用程序的并发性能。

  3. 低延迟:Jemalloc 通过减少锁竞争和内存管理开销来降低内存分配和释放的延迟。这对于需要快速响应和低延迟的大数据处理应用程序非常重要。

  4. 碎片避免:Jemalloc 使用了多种技术来减少内存碎片,如分级分配和大小类分配。这有助于提高应用程序的性能,特别是在长时间运行的大数据处理场景中。

  5. 可定制性:Jemalloc 提供了许多配置选项,允许用户根据应用程序的需求进行调整。这包括设置不同的内存分配策略、调整线程缓存大小等。

  6. 兼容性:Jemalloc 与许多编程语言和库(如 C、C++、Python、Java 等)兼容,可以轻松集成到各种应用程序中。

  7. 社区支持:Jemalloc 是一个活跃的开源项目,拥有庞大的用户群体和良好的社区支持。这意味着在遇到问题时,用户可以获得及时的帮助和解决方案。

总之,Jemalloc 在 Linux 大数据处理中的优势主要体现在其高效的内存管理、可扩展性、低延迟、碎片避免、可定制性、兼容性和社区支持等方面。这些优势使得 Jemalloc 成为许多大数据处理应用程序的首选内存分配器。

未经允许不得转载 » 本文链接:https://www.legongju.com/article/105366.html

相关推荐

  • Evince支持哪些Linux版本

    Evince支持哪些Linux版本

    Evince支持多种Linux版本,包括但不限于Debian、Ubuntu、Mint、RHEL/CentOS/Fedora、Rocky/AlmaLinux、Gentoo Linux、Alpine Linux、Arch Linux和OpenSUSE。

  • Linux中Evince打开PDF文件慢怎么办

    Linux中Evince打开PDF文件慢怎么办

    Evince 是 Linux 系统中的一个 PDF 阅读器,如果在使用过程中发现打开 PDF 文件慢,可以尝试以下方法来解决问题: 更新 Evince:确保你的系统和 Evince 都是最新...

  • 如何在Linux中安装Evince软件

    如何在Linux中安装Evince软件

    要在Linux中安装Evince软件,请按照以下步骤操作: 打开终端(Terminal):点击左上角的活动标识,然后在搜索框中输入“terminal”或“终端”并回车。 确保系统已...

  • Evince在Linux中的常用功能有哪些

    Evince在Linux中的常用功能有哪些

    Evince是Linux系统中一个功能丰富的PDF查看器,它支持多种文档格式,包括PDF、Postscript、Tiff、XPS、DjVu、DVI等。以下是一些Evince在Linux中的常用功能: 搜索...

  • 如何评估Linux下jemalloc的性能表现

    如何评估Linux下jemalloc的性能表现

    要评估Linux下jemalloc的性能表现,可以采用以下几种方法: 基准测试(Benchmarking):使用像sysbench、fio、stress-ng这样的基准测试工具,对jemalloc进行内存...

  • jemalloc与Linux内核内存管理的协同工作

    jemalloc与Linux内核内存管理的协同工作

    jemalloc是一个高效的内存分配库,它通过优化内存管理策略,与Linux内核内存管理协同工作,以提升应用程序的性能和响应速度。以下是关于jemalloc与Linux内核内存...

  • Linux系统中jemalloc的配置方法

    Linux系统中jemalloc的配置方法

    在 Linux 系统中,配置 jemalloc 库主要涉及以下几个方面: 安装 jemalloc 库:
    对于 Ubuntu/Debian 系统,可以使用以下命令安装:
    sudo apt-get inst...

  • jemalloc如何减少Linux内存碎片

    jemalloc如何减少Linux内存碎片

    Jemalloc 是一种高性能的内存分配器,旨在减少内存碎片和提高内存使用效率 大小类(Size Classes):Jemalloc 将内存分为多个大小类,每个大小类包含固定大小的内...